Toronto's Old City Hall took almost a decade and $2.5 million to build before it was officially opened by then-Mayor John Shaw in September 1899. It was not only the biggest structure in the city at the time, it was also the largest municipal building in North America.
When Torontos fourth and most recent City Hall opened in 1965, Old City Hall became a courthouse for the Ontario government In 1989, and Old City Hall was declared a national historic site by the Historic Sites and Monuments Board of Canada. At one time, it was Torontos largest structure and the continents largest municipal building. Now it is a great gothic sandstone courthouse in the midst of modernist wonders like the current City Hall and the Toronto Eaton Centre. It boasts a clock tower, a Richardsonian Romanesque-influenced design and gargoyles and many carved faces of 1890s city councillors among the stonework of the triple-arch entrance.
